The Bible offers good advice on what to look for—and what to avoid—when choosing friends. One well-known principle of positive friendship is given in the Old Testament book of Proverbs: “As iron sharpens iron, so a person sharpens his friend” (Proverbs 27:17, New English Translation). What does this scripture mean, and how can this idea direct your friendships?
